I have created a simple upload form which resizes, encode to jpg (with help of intervention) and uploads the image to the directory public/profilepics/user['id']/profile.jpg.
Next I created a simple function delete to delete the picture from above mentioned directory.
The upload form also show the current profile.jpg in the respective folder. But when I have successfully deleted the picture(I confirmed by looking into the public/profilepics directory in file browser), I still see the old picture. After uploading another image, again I see the old image only.
Do laravel have remembering capability or have internal cache(I am not talking about the cache service include in laravel This one) which should be cleared to see the new image.
Actually I was working on updating profile picture page and encountered this problem.
Leave the comment if any of the file is needed.